The role of medical treatment in chronic subdural hematoma

Abstract: Surgery is the standard treatment for chronic subdural hematoma (CSDH), one of the common problems in neurosurgical practice. Although medical treatment was used by some authors and found some positive results, it is not accepted by many authors. The aim of this review is to give overall view of the medical management of CSDH. Action of various drugs in the pathophysiological cascade of formation of CSDH was depicted. The review of literature is done under three headings – the primary medical treatment of CSDH… Show more

“…Such management includes frequent follow-up imaging, reversal and discontinuation of anticoagulation, and often the administration of corticosteroids (10,(26)(27)(28)(29)(30)(31)(32)(33)(34). Steroids are thought to inhibit the formation of the neomembrane and neovessels by suppressing both fibrinolysis and inflammation (35). However, treatment of cSDHs with corticosteroids has yielded mixed results.…”

“…Most previous studies of CSDH treatment with Gorei-san have focused on its use to prevent recurrence after surgical treatment. 4 , 16 ) Few studies have considered using Gorei-san to shrink CSDH. 3 , 10 , 11 ) Furthermore, the effects of Gorei-san found in previous research are uncertain because most have been case reports or small case series with no control group.…”
